Just harping back to a thread from ages ago. When you set up an IntelliMoose
in linux, and set up netscape to scroll up and down with it, turning NumLock
on fscks everything up.
However (thanks to slashdot), I just discovered (yeah, I'm not an X-head), that
xmodmap run with no args gives you the modifiers, and
xmodmap -e 'clear mod2' (or whichever one NumLock is set to)
will fix that.
